Meta unveils new WhatsApp login process for secondary devices

Meta Platforms’ messaging platform, WhatsApp, is currently experimenting with a different approach to setting up secondary devices. Although the desktop app has made it easier to communicate with loved ones on your computer, WhatsApp’s multi-device support has also seen enhancements, enabling users to utilize the same account on two phones. However, the existing process of linking the primary WhatsApp account to another device requires scanning a QR code. To overcome potential constraints, WhatsApp is working on a new login method that will involve sending an eight-digit verification code to the user’s phone.

QR code scanning limitations

While scanning a QR code is usually a simple process, there are situations where it may not be possible. For example, if a user’s primary phone camera isn’t working, they wouldn’t be able to set up WhatsApp on any other device without an alternate sign-in option.

Introducing the “Link instead of phone number” option

To account for such scenarios, WhatsApp is actively working to implement the “Link instead of phone number” feature. When users choose this new sign-in method, they will be asked to enter their country code and mobile phone number. WhatsApp then generates and sends an eight-digit code to the user’s primary phone. Currently, the “Link to Phone Number” option is available exclusively on WhatsApp Web. However, based on the new information, it is likely that Meta will soon extend this feature to secondary devices as well.

According to a report by WABetaInfo, the latest WhatsApp beta for Android version 2.23.14.18 includes this alternative login option when linking the new WhatsApp desktop.

WhatsApp’s multi-device functionality has expanded significantly in recent years. Therefore, the introduction of an alternative login method that eliminates QR code scanning should be welcomed by users. However, it is important to note that even with the latest beta version, the “Link instead of phone number” option may not be visible to all users. This is due to the WhatsApp server-side push required to enable the feature. In the coming days and weeks, Meta is expected to expand the availability of this feature to a wider group of beta testers. When exactly the public will get it is not yet clear.
